Directions

The park is located in Chippewa Bay, near Hammond, and only accessible by boat. The best access is from the public boat launch and parking area in the Village of Chippewa Bay. Boat rentals are available nearby; call the park for information. 315-482-2444

Reviewed Oct. 1, 2017

Island camping, boat required!

The first time we went here we didn’t realize you need a boat to get to the campsite, luckily some other visitors gave us a ride. Really memorable due to it being on an island within the 1000 Islands, but the campsite itself is simple, pretty clean, rustic (at least it was last time we were there in about 2013). Be sure to take in the sunrise/set while there.

Reviewed Sep. 30, 2016

Boat to this campground!

You need a boat to get here, making it one of our favorite places to camp in NY. There are quite a few sites here, all pretty private, but still make reservations. Nice to have separate docks for the campers, as there are some day use facilities too. Basic sites, clean and very well kept. Don’t think about it, just book this site.

Frequently Asked Questions

What camping facilities are available at Cedar Island State Park?

Cedar Island State Park Campground offers rustic camping with basic yet well-maintained facilities. The campground features multiple campsites that provide good privacy from neighboring sites. Each site is clean and well-kept, offering a primitive camping experience in a natural setting. The island has separate docks designated specifically for campers, distinct from the day-use facilities. While the amenities are simple, the campground's isolation and natural beauty make it a unique destination. Visitors should be prepared for rustic conditions and bring necessary supplies as services are limited on the island.

How do I make reservations for Cedar Island State Park camping?

Reservations are strongly recommended for Cedar Island State Park Campground due to its popularity and limited number of sites. You can make reservations through the New York State Parks reservation system online or by phone. Book well in advance, especially for summer weekends and holidays, as the unique island setting makes this a sought-after destination. Remember that boat transportation to the island is required and not provided by the park - you'll need to arrange your own boat or water taxi service to reach your campsite. Upon arrival, separate docks are available specifically for registered campers.

Where is Cedar Island State Park located in New York?

Cedar Island State Park is located in the scenic 1000 Islands region of New York. It sits on an actual island within the St. Lawrence River, making it accessible only by boat. The park is part of the larger 1000 Islands archipelago that straddles the US-Canada border. For visitors planning a trip, it's important to note that mainland boat launches or marinas will be your starting point before heading to the island. This unique location contributes to the park's appeal as a secluded getaway in one of New York's most picturesque waterway regions.
